Question

Two people are each standing 3.0 m in front of a large plane mirror and are spaced 6.0 m apart. At what angle of incidence should one of them shine a flashlight on the mirror so that the reflected beam will strike the other?

Standing 2.5 m in front of a plane mirror with your camera, you decide to take a picture of yourself without turning the camera around. To what distance should the camera be focused to get a sharp image?


A dog is sitting in front of a plane mirror. At a command it jumps at the mirror with a speed of 0.50 m/s. How fast does the dog approach its image?


Explanation / Answer

a. tan(theta) = 3/3 theta = 45 degrees b. object d =image d = 2.5m c. v=.50(2)= 1m/s
